WELLINGTON RACES

ACCEPTANCES FOR FIRST DAY (P.A.) WELLINGTON, Oct. 16. Following are the acceptances for the first day of the Wellington Racing Club's meeting:— 11 a.m.: Glen Hurdle Handicap, of £350. One mile and three-quarters.— Red Glare 11.12, The Monarch 11.6, Bay Robe 9.13, Abdicate, Greek Dancer 9.12, Tid-Apa. Peach King 9.11, Gay Flame 9.9, Hasten 9.8, Nanook 9.1, Old Red, Theolateral, Lanoma 9.0. 11.45: Wellington Guineas of £1250. One mile.—Castlebrae, Desert Fox, Emerge, Flying Robin, Hormond, Howe, Julius Caesar, Keening, Matara. Morocco, Omit, Penicillin, Revivre, Robin's Reward, Rosswood, Royal Baron, Tribute, Zealander 8.10, Blue Tie, Dancing Girl, Palm Bearer, Perfect Peace, Privilege, Sakuntala, Sea Fury 8.5. 12.35 p.m.: Wainui Handicap, of £7OO Nine furlongs.—Longsword 9.2, Master Robin 8.12, Leigh Barton 8.7, Hormuz 8.6, Battle' Dance 8,4, Imperial 7.13, Stony Broke, Flying Ace 7.12, Dileas, Barrage 7.9, High Order, Gay Stroller 7.6. Gay Lena 7.4, Delinquent 7 2, Carnforth, Master Baron, Indian Gold 7.1, Lady Scholar, Cooraclare 7.0. 1.25 p.m.: Rimutaka Hack Handicap, of £3OO. Seven furlongs.—Tremello 9.4, Belle Zorro, Prefa 8.12. Finalist, Sea Fury 8.11, Carmelita 8.6, Prince Wanaka 8.4, Zahra, The Saddler, Winning Ticket 8.2, Sergeant Jack 8.1, Lord Bradbury, Balcherrie 7.11, Gay Tide 7.10, Hadrian 7.9, Lady Delight, Selas 7.7. 2.15 p.m.: Wellington Handicap, of £1250. One mile and five furlongs.— Golden Souvenir 9.10, Financial 9.2, Bridge Acre, Young Trent 8.8, Lord Elgin 7.13, Hulabaloo 7.12, Saludos 7.11, Thornbridge 7.9, Silver Rod 7.7, Singing Hills 7.5, Lord Darnley 7.3, Hakim 7.2, Abdicate 7.1. 3.5 p.m.: Wellesley Stakes, of £1250. Five furlongs.—Atomic Energy, Carry On, Demonic, Distinction, Fellowship, Foxacre, General Post, Helio, Kartikeya, Mastc: Roe, Night School, Ninnid. Prince Coronach, Royal Cambria, Sea Lad, Sir Royal, Sparkling Scholar, Tara Hall, The Trojan, Thimble, Zorro 8.7, Belle Anita, Beckon, Colorado Maid, Full of Fun, Kumari Lace, Lady Christine, Lady Vite, Marilyn, Meteorina, Myfox, Renowned, Robinette, Torrent. Veine D'Or 8.2. 3.55 p.m.: Shorts Handicap, of £7OO. Six furlongs.—Tuis 9.2, Peter Robinson 8.13, Royal Heir 8.12, Deprive 8.8, Langue d’Or 8.5, Sir Bradbury 8.0, Opulent 7.13, Flying Orders, Blue Chips 7.12. Sir Wina 7.9, Sanskrit, Gay Lena 7.7, Julius Caesar 1.3, Peter Theio 7.1, Blue Tie. Transmitter 7.0. 4.45 p.m.: October Hack Handicap, of £350. Nine furlongs.—lron Duke 8.8, Flying Robin 8.5, Matawene 8.4, Top Shot 8.2, Incline 8.2. Cock Robin, Tahli 8.1, Buddy 8.0, Czarina, Blue Moon 7.13, Here Huku 7.7. Second Day Harcourt Stakes, of £IOOO. One mile and three furlongs.—Da Vinci, Financial, Golden Souvenir, Kindergarten, Langue d’Or. Longsword, Master Dash, Typhoon 9.4, Soneri 8.9, Howe 7.11, Palm Bearer, Privilege 7.6. EVENTS DIVIDED (P.A.) WELLINGTON. Oct. 16. Provision ■will be made to run the Wellington Guineas and the Wellesley Stakes in divisions on the first day of the Wellington Spring meeting.

GERALDINE PROGRAMME

(Special.) CHRISTCHURCH, Oct. 16. The Geraldine Racing Club has decided to transpose the sixth and eighth races in its programme for Saturday. The Stewards’ Handicap will now be the last race and the Orari Hack Handicap win be the sixth.
